Output 68eb635a8244399786f06b1a80b24eabf156c3a121baef9e86020e3b18057e33:2
- value
- 95121022
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96509066bfe572d3cd3b8be984b87ddecc2a12ff OP_EQUAL
- address
- MMbx6tpjsDyN7iQfanPZ5Pcprcf8ct1a63
- transaction
- 68eb635a8244399786f06b1a80b24eabf156c3a121baef9e86020e3b18057e33
- spent
- true